我有一点Flash经验,做了一个功能齐全的电影播放器,AS3中的其他东西,并获得了很多其他语言的编程技巧,但现在我需要创建一个多页面的网站。很简单,几页,一些动画在这里和那里,没有什么花哨,得到了所有的图形。但是这个时间很短,所以我需要一些关于良好实践的建议(将所有东西打包成一个主要的MC或制作单独的swfs并加载它们等),从哪里开始,或者我应该抓住什么样的书工作很漂亮。
谢谢!
答案 0 :(得分:2)
我做了一个网站:
全部都在Flash中。这是一个非常简单的架构。
我将单个页面组件创建为SWF文件,然后将所有实际网站内容放入XML格式,并根据需要调用部分内容,并在需要时复制SWF组件模板。
因此,我创建了一个SWF模板,并根据需要在舞台上实例化,并填充了从我的XML中提取的数据,而不是创建24个动画片段来保存某种项目信息的24个条目。
一旦我完成了所有不同类型的模块/模板SWF文件,我就创建了一个通用的持有者MC,我可以填充特定的“页面”部分。
这给了我一些好处: 1.我可以单独更新SWF模块,而不会中断整个站点。 2.创建模块后,整个站点(使用它的任何地方)都会更新。 3.它允许用户在没有任何Flash的情况下从他们的站点添加/删除内容。
希望这有帮助!
答案 1 :(得分:0)
查看我的deepsplink框架。它旨在快速创建完整的Flash网站。 这是一个getting started教程。我希望这会有所帮助。